2021年9月25日

1

ls file[wang].txt

ls file[^wang].txt

 

2

ls 目录 则显示该目录的内容  默认内容

ls 什么都不加则显示当前目录的内容

 

3

*开头无法匹配 . *放在后面又可以匹配.

ls -d .*

l. 匹配当前目录所有隐藏文件

 

4

显示文件夹

ls -d */

 

5

touch 无法用通配符

可以刷新三个时间

 

6

cp -p保留属性信息

复制的时候不能创建文件夹

 

-d 只复制链接名 不复制源文件

-a 归档,相当于-dR --preserv=all,常用于备份功能 普通用户-p命令无效 -a也无法保留文件属性

-v 显示详情

-f 先删除 再覆盖 普通用户可以删除管理员的文件(覆盖的时候却不可以删除)

--b --backup=numbered 目标存在,覆盖前先备份加数字后缀,形式为 filename.~#~ ,可以保留多
个版本
-u 只复制保存最新的

 仅需记住 不存在目标的情况 (分别是复制文件改名和复制文件夹改名)

8

普通用户文件无法覆盖管理员目录文件

在自己家里可以删除管理员的文件

 

9

移动的时候不能创建文件夹 但可以创建文件

mv test sh

mv test sh/

如果是目录sh存在则加不加斜杠一致

如果sh不存在则改名sh 第二种情况下不能创建新的文件夹

mv /test /hello

mv /test /hello/

 

10

rename 批量修改文件名

rename conf conf.bak *

 

11

rm rf .[^.]*删除所有隐藏文件

rm -rf * .[^.]*删除所有隐藏文件和非隐藏文件

12

拷贝所有文件

cp . /test 

 

13

忘掉rm命令 用mv替换

rm ./-f 删除以-为开始的文件

rm -- -f

 

14 tree

tree -d 只显示文件夹

 

15

mkdir -p 

rmdir -p 递归删除 只能删空文件夹

posted @ 2021-09-25 22:17  远东妖刀  阅读(30)  评论(0)    收藏  举报